International Assets Reports $2.1 Million Earnings (Basic EPS $0.24) for Fourth Quarter and Record Twelve Month Earnings of $27.8 Million (Basic EPS of $3.30)

NEW YORK, Dec. 8, 2008 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) -- International Assets Holding Corporation (the 'Company'), (Nasdaq:IAAC) today announced its fiscal year 2008 financial results, which are set out in the table below.

Sean O'Connor, CEO, stated, "Despite the unprecedented market conditions experienced in our second fiscal half, we are pleased to report record annual results on both a GAAP and non-GAAP basis. In the fourth quarter, good trading results were offset by losses in our asset management segment and a bad debt provision resulting in a breakeven non-GAAP performance. Our strong financial position is evidenced by a doubling in shareholders' equity during the year to $75 million."

 (a) Comparison not meaningful.
 (b) Adjusted Operating Revenue is a non-GAAP measure that represents
     operating revenues adjusted by marked-to-market differences in
     the Company's commodities segment, as shown in the table.  The
     table above reflects all reconciling items between the GAAP
     Operating Revenues and non-GAAP Adjusted Operating Revenues.  For
     a full discussion of management's reasons for disclosing these
     adjustments, see 'Item 6. Selected Financial Data' in the Form
     10-K for the year ended September 30, 2008.
 (c) Adjusted, pro forma net income is a non-GAAP measure that
     represents net income adjusted by pro forma, after-tax marked-to-
     market differences in the Company's commodities segment.  The
     table above reflects all reconciling items between the GAAP Net
     Income and non-GAAP Adjusted Pro Forma Net Income.
 (d) Adjusted EBITDA is a non-GAAP measure.  The table above shows a
     calculation of Adjusted EBITDA.

About International Assets Holding Corporation (Nasdaq:IAAC)

International Assets Holding Corporation and its subsidiaries (the 'Company') form a financial services group focused on select international securities, foreign exchange and commodities markets. We commit our capital and expertise to market-making and trading of international financial instruments, currencies and commodities. The Company's activities are currently divided into five functional areas - international equities market-making, international debt capital markets, foreign exchange trading, commodities trading and asset management.
